eCargo’s suite of proprietary technologies  

  • eCoreOS®

ECG delivers its mission of “helping brands sell more in Asia” through its integrated market expansion services and supply chain management technology eCoreOS®.

eCoreOS® is an end-to-end supply chain management platform that effectively manages the clients’ multichannel export business. It enables visibility from demand forecasting, inventory and warehouse management, logistics, order management, marketing campaigns, sales, and customer service. It captures and analyses data at different stages, enabling brands to make data-driven decisions to optimise their operations/business.

The proprietary order and warehouse management technology works in integration with China Customs, helping brands manage the complex regulatory processes when selling across Asian markets.

eCargo provides trade financing through a credit management system, assisting with payment until the products clear customs. Once the goods have successfully cleared customs, the buyer begins the repayment process, allowing ECG to earn a margin on the service charge.

  • Flow [formerly JuJiaXuan (JJX)]

It is a B2B distribution platform that facilitates cross-border trades between international suppliers and Chinese retailers by means of supply chain, credit, and logistics management. The technology utilises eCoreOS® for logistics management, order management, and credit management to support cross country deals with trades from origin to destination.

The Group’s proprietary B2B distribution platform offers suppliers more than 4,000 points of sale across China and retailers access to products from different parts of the world. With this tech feature, involved parties have complete access to details such as the location of placed orders, list of products sold, delivery tracking and invoice statuses and invoicing. In short, it is a one-stop platform for order management, customs clearance, onshore/ offshore payments, and logistics, as per the company.
